Role Overview:

As an Events Travel Planner, you will embark on a journey to curate exceptional travel experiences and coordinate flawless events for your discerning clients. Operating within a remote/home-based capacity, you will have the flexibility to leverage your organizational prowess and creativity to craft tailor-made itineraries and execute unforgettable events, all while enjoying the comforts of your own workspace.

Key Responsibilities:

  • Client Consultation and Relationship Management: Engage with clients to understand their unique preferences, needs, and budgetary considerations. Foster strong client relationships through attentive communication and personalized service.

  • Customized Itinerary Design: Utilize your keen eye for detail and destination expertise to craft bespoke travel itineraries that exceed client expectations. From luxury accommodation to exclusive excursions, your creativity will know no bounds.

  • Logistics and Coordination: Coordinate all logistical elements of travel and event planning, including transportation, accommodation, venue selection, and activity scheduling. Ensure seamless execution from inception to completion.

  • Vendor Management: Liaise with a network of trusted vendors and suppliers to secure competitive rates and exceptional services. Negotiate contracts and manage vendor relationships to uphold our commitment to excellence.

  • Budgeting and Financial Management: Develop comprehensive budgets tailored to each client's needs. Monitor expenses, identify cost-saving opportunities, and maintain financial transparency throughout the planning process.

  • Post-Event Evaluation: Solicit feedback from clients to gauge satisfaction and identify areas for improvement. Leverage insights to enhance future offerings and continuously raise the bar for excellence.
